What Happens? Poem by Marilyn Shepperson

What really happens when we die
Do you ever stop to wonder
Or like me, admit you're frightened
And put it out of your mind
Do and think of other things
Is there really a kingdom of Heaven
Or Hell, for those who have been bad
Isn't it all rather hypocritical to believe in
An all forgiving God for us
But a firey Hell for others
Or is like the Buddists believe
We die to be re-born again
If only this were true
And we could remember our past lives
Perhaps then we'd all be better behaved
No more wars, but more wisdom, less hate
Or is it just The End, that's it
Over, done with, you're finished
This life, is it all we get
If you truly know the answer
Would you please let me know.
